Hamilton could o𒊎nly qualify ninth in the season-opening Bahrain Grand Prix - which was a major disappointment given his🐻 pace in practice, topping FP2.

It was contrasting fortunes for the two Mercedes dr🗹ivers as 🐭Russell qualified a superb third.

It continues an unusual trend between the two Mercedes drivers, stretching bacꦅk to the start of 2023.

It means that Russell has out-qualified Hamilton at every night time even🌜t since the 2023 Bahrain Gra🌃nd Prix.

The pair were ultimately evenly matc♉hed in 2023 i♉n the qualifying head-to-head, 11 apiece at the end of the season.

Russell v Hamilton in night qualifying sessions

2023 Bahrain GP: Russell (6th) - Hamilton (7th)

2023꧃ Saudi Arabia GP: Russell (4th) - Hamilton (8th)

2023 Singapore GP: Russell (2nd) - Hamilton (5th)

2023 Qatar GP: Russell (2nd) - Hamilton (3rd)

2023 Las Vegasไ GP: Russell (4th) - Hamilton (11th)

2023 Abu 🦩Dhabi GP: Russell (4th) - Hamilton (11th)

2024 Bahrain GP: Russell (3rd) - Hamilton (9th)

Reflecting on qualifying afterwards, Hamilton blamed a setup tweak for his deficit to Russell, explaining tha🌟t he’s focused more on race performance.

He told Sky Sports: “It was not the greatest of feelings. 👍I am excited to be here. I think George’s position and the pace he showed today really🐼 highlights and is a testament to the team just how hard everyone is working over the winter.

“It’s amazing to have a car that we can fight wi🍸th. It really ignites the fire and flame within us drivers. For me, Bono and everyone did a great job. I just 🐼struggled with it in qualifying.

“Yesterday was good, George and I were on the 💝same setups and then he went left and I wenꦺt right. I think right was definitely not good for single lap but I felt more comfortable with more fuel so I hope that reflects tomorrow.”
